how large can lithium ion battery size ''''''''''''''''

Lithium-ion batteries have become an essential part of modern technology, powering everything from smartphones to electric vehicles. As we continue to innovate, the demand for larger capacity batteries is increasing. But how large can a lithium-ion battery actually be? This article explores the factors influencing battery size, the technological advancements driving innovation, and future possibilities in battery technology.

The Basics of Lithium-Ion Batteries

Lithium-ion batteries are rechargeable batteries that use lithium ions as the primary element for energy storage and transfer. They are favored for their high energy density, low self-discharge rates, and ability to be recharged multiple times. The size of these batteries is crucial as it directly affects their storage capacity and application in various devices.

Factors Influencing Battery Size

The size of a lithium-ion battery is influenced by several key factors:

  • Application: Different devices require different battery sizes. For example, a smartphone may use a small battery, while an electric vehicle needs a much larger one to store sufficient energy for longer distances.
  • Energy Density: The energy density of a battery is the amount of energy it can store relative to its size. Higher energy density means that smaller batteries can store more energy.
  • Heat Dissipation: Larger batteries generate more heat, requiring effective cooling solutions to prevent overheating and ensure safety. This can limit how large a battery can be, especially in compact applications.

The Limits of Lithium-Ion Battery Size

While lithium-ion batteries have significant potential, they also face limitations. Current technologies focus on maximizing energy density while minimizing size. The size limit of these batteries is not strictly defined but is influenced by technological, physical, and economic factors.

Current Physical Limits

Physically, the largest commercially available lithium-ion batteries are found in electric vehicles (EVs) and energy storage systems. Tesla's Model S, for example, uses a battery pack that can exceed 100 kWh, providing a practical size limit for consumer applications.

Manufacturing Limitations

In terms of manufacturing, the production process can significantly influence battery size. Current assembly techniques and materials can constrain how large or how small a battery can be produced without sacrificing quality and reliability.

Technological Advancements and Future Prospects

As we push the boundaries of technology, researchers are exploring new materials and designs to improve lithium-ion batteries.

Solid-State Batteries

Solid-state batteries represent a potential breakthrough. By replacing the liquid electrolyte with a solid electrolyte, these batteries could achieve higher energy densities and larger sizes without increasing safety risks. Prototypes have already shown promising results, indicating that we might see larger, safer batteries in the future.

Graphene Batteries

Graphene-enhanced lithium-ion batteries are another exciting development. Graphene can significantly improve conductivity and energy density, allowing for smaller battery sizes with larger capacities. This advancement has the potential to revolutionize the industry, allowing for batteries that are both compact and powerful.

Practical Applications of Large Lithium-Ion Batteries

Understanding the size limits can help in various applications:

Electric Vehicles

The automotive industry continues to demand larger batteries to meet consumer expectations for range. Innovations in battery chemistry and design help manufacturers increase the range of their EVs without significantly increasing the size of the battery pack.

Renewable Energy Storage

As renewable energy sources grow, the need for large-scale energy storage solutions becomes apparent. Lithium-ion batteries can serve as critical components in energy storage systems, allowing for the efficient management of supply and demand.

Consumer Electronics

In the realm of consumer electronics, battery size is constantly evolving. Devices like laptops, tablets, and smartphones are seeing significant improvements in battery technology, allowing for thinner designs without compromising performance.

Environmental Considerations

The production, use, and disposal of lithium-ion batteries pose significant environmental challenges. As we push for larger battery sizes, it’s essential to consider the sustainability of lithium extraction and the recycling processes for spent batteries. Innovations in recycling methods are crucial to minimize environmental impact.
